8. Your Rights Under the GDPR
As a data subject under the GDPR, you have the following rights:
- Right to Access: You have the right to request access to the personal data we hold about you.
- Right to Rectification: You have the right to request correction of inaccurate or incomplete personal data.
- Right to Erasure ("Right to be Forgotten"): You have the right to request the deletion of your personal data, subject to certain legal obligations.
- Right to Restrict Processing: You have the right to request a restriction on the processing of your personal data.
- Right to Data Portability: You have the right to request that your data be transferred to another data controller in a structured, commonly used, and machine-readable format.
- Right to Object: You have the right to object to the processing of your personal data for certain purposes, such as direct marketing.
- Right to Withdraw Consent: Where we rely on your consent to process your data, you can withdraw that consent at any time without affecting the lawfulness of processing based on consent before its withdrawal.
